Sacred Road Ministries: frequently asked questions
Is Sacred Road Ministries's water safe to drink?
Sacred Road Ministries is an active transient non-community water system regulated under the Safe Drinking Water Act, overseen by the EPA Region 10. EPA SDWA violation and enforcement records for this system are being added to AquaCensus from EPA ECHO; consult EPA ECHO or your annual Consumer Confidence Report for its current compliance status.
Who runs Sacred Road Ministries?
Sacred Road Ministries (PWSID 1053AD161) is a private-owned transient non-community water system, regulated by the EPA Region 10.
How many people does Sacred Road Ministries serve?
Sacred Road Ministries reports serving 75 people through 1 service connections in Washington.
Where does Sacred Road Ministries get its water?
EPA SDWIS lists this system's primary water source as groundwater.
